		<official-title display="yes">To amend title 5, United States Code, to extend the period of certain authority with respect to
			 judicial review of Merit Systems Protection Board decisions relating to
			 whistleblowers, and for other purposes.</official-title>

		<section id="H6ED07B7BABA34C499E725614758BE5B0" section-type="section-one"><enum>1.</enum><header>Short title</header><text display-inline="no-display-inline">This Act may be cited as the <quote><short-title>All Circuit Review Extension Act</short-title></quote>.</text>
		</section><section id="HFC5B2AA318A842A19921C561CDEF1F1F"><enum>2.</enum><header>Judicial review of Merit Systems Protection Board decisions relating to whistleblowers</header>
			<subsection id="HFDC8C27800A84C90B62584050136900A"><enum>(a)</enum><header>In general</header><text display-inline="yes-display-inline"><external-xref legal-doc="usc" parsable-cite="usc/5/7703">Section 7703(b)(1)(B)</external-xref> of title 5, United States Code, is amended by striking <quote>2-year</quote> and inserting <quote>5-year</quote>.</text>
			</subsection><subsection id="HA6AF01B9EF0C4D97AE7CF391D85EE696"><enum>(b)</enum><header>Director review</header><text display-inline="yes-display-inline">Section 7703(d)(2) of such title is amended by striking <quote>2-year</quote> and inserting <quote>5-year</quote>.</text>
